Why Upgrade to SK Hynix Beetle X31 SSD?

Before cloning, let's examine why the SK Hynix Beetle X31 SSD is a great change. Solid-state drives (SSDs) have changed the way storage is done. Compared to traditional HDD, SSDs offer faster read and write speeds, lower power usage, and better reliability.

One example is the SK Hynix Beetle X31 SSD, which has cutting-edge features like NVMe technology that lets you quickly move data. This SSD can handle a wide range of storage needs, ranging from 250GB to 2TB. It is a great choice for users who want better speed and responsiveness.

Preparation Steps:

Backup Your Data:

A full data backup is crucial before upgrading your gear or cloning something. If something goes wrong during the cloning process, ensure your important files are safe using an extra hard drive or a trustworthy cloud service.

Check Compatibility:

Make sure that your machine can handle the SK Hynix Beetle X31 SSD. Make sure that your computer can handle NVMe drives by checking its specs. Also, check the physical measurements to ensure they fit perfectly in your gadget.

Gather Necessary Tools:

Get the following tools together before you start the cloning process:

  • The hard drive you have now
  • The SK Hynix Beetle X31 SSD
  • A SATA to USB adapter or a case for a portable hard drive
  • A trustworthy program for copying drives, like Magoshare AweClone, Acronis True Image, Macrium Reflect, or Clonezilla

Troubleshooting Common Issues

Drive Not Recognized: If you can't find your SK Hynix Beetle X31 SSD after cloning it, check your links again and ensure the SATA port works correctly. Check that the SSD is still the main boot drive in the BIOS or UEFI settings.

Incomplete Cloning: Don't worry if the cloning process was stopped or not finished. The source and target drives should be correctly chosen when running the cloning software again.

Performance Issues: If your computer isn't working as it should, ensure your operating system and tools are current.

On A Windows PC:

Connect the SK Hynix Beetle X31 SSD to your PC.

Restart the PC, then press Del or F2, F8, ESC to enter into BIOS mode.

Find the Boot tab and select it.

Select the SK Hynix Beetle X31 SSD as the boot disk.

Press F10 to Save and Exit the BIOS Setup Utility.

Restart the PC, it will boot from the SK Hynix Beetle X31 SSD.

On a Mac:

Click Apple menu, choose System Settings.

Click General, then choose Startup Disk.

Select the SK Hynix Beetle X31 SSD as the startup disk.

Restart your Mac.
